Rays shut out Guardians 1-0 in Bazzana's MLB debut

The Tampa Bay Rays defeated the Cleveland Guardians 1-0 on Tuesday night at Progressive Field, extending their AL winning streak to six games. Rays pitcher Nick Martinez tossed seven scoreless innings, limiting Cleveland to three hits. The loss spoiled the major league debut of Guardians second baseman Travis Bazzana, the No. 1 overall pick in the 2024 MLB Draft.

Travis Bazzana, the Cleveland Guardians' second baseman and 2024 No. 1 overall draft pick, recorded his first major league hit and stolen base on Saturday in West Sacramento—just days after his call-up from Triple-A. The 23-year-old delivered a bases-loaded two-run single off Oakland Athletics lefty Hogan Harris in the seventh inning.

The Cleveland Guardians are promoting their No. 1 prospect, Travis Bazzana, from Triple-A Columbus, a club source told MLB.com on Monday night. The 23-year-old second baseman, the No. 1 overall pick in the 2024 MLB Draft, could debut as early as Tuesday against the Rays at Progressive Field. Bazzana has impressed early in the season with a strong slash line in the minors.
